Addtionally, I'm keeping an up to date linux-cross.tar.bz2 around that is based on the latest 
and greatest toolchain for stable Gentoo.  Currently this is glibc-2.3.2 / gcc-3.2.3 / 
binutils-2.14.x.y.z(forgot) / distcc-2.8.  It has everything one needs in one spot allowing one 
to do a base cygwin install and a single untar and a /usr/local/bin/distcc.sh to be off and 
running.  I've also included the script to add distcc as a service.  It currently comes in at 
around 28MB (bit larger than the other 22MB option, but uses a proper toolchain and is 
i686-pc-linux-gnu).  It can be found @  
 
ftp://ftp.dympna.com/cross-linux-3.2.3.tar.bz2 
 
This probably isn't a good place to publish it as many people are having issues connecting to 
this ftp server, but it exists.  I'll be upgrading the cross-linux to distcc-2.9 tomorrow and 
re-rolling.
